Malaysia Must Act Faster To Boost Technology Capabilities, Cybersecurity - Ahmad Zahid

29/06/2026 08:53 PM

KUALA LUMPUR, June 29 (Bernama) -- Malaysia needs to move faster in strengthening local technological capabilities to ensure its digital infrastructure remains secure and resilient, said Deputy Prime Minister Datuk Seri Dr Ahmad Zahid Hamidi.

In a Facebook post, he said the step was crucial amid the rapid pace of technological development, which demands readiness to face an increasingly complex and challenging cyber threat landscape.

“The rapid advancement of technology, including next-generation artificial intelligence, requires Malaysia to move faster in strengthening local technological capabilities, safeguarding data and ensuring its digital infrastructure remains secure and resilient,” he said.

He said this after attending the National Cyber Security Committee meeting chaired by Prime Min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im today to discuss strategies to address the challenge.

Ahmad Zahid, who is also Rural and Regional Development Minister, said the government will continue to strengthen the country’s cyber security ecosystem to ensure Malaysia remains competitive and reliable in the digital era.

“I believe that cyber security today is no longer just a technology issue, but also involves national security, public confidence and the future of Malaysia’s digital economy.

“Therefore, we must always be ready to face every challenge that arise,” he said.
